1.Effect of Remazolam on Intestinal Injury in Burn Sepsis Model Rats by Regulating the Notch-1/Hes Signaling Pathway
Huizhen WU ; Jian PENG ; Yanqiong XIA
Journal of Modern Laboratory Medicine 2025;40(2):150-155
Objective To investigate the effect of Remazolam(RZ)on intestinal injury in burn sepsis rats by regulating the Notch-1/hairy and enhancer of split homolog(Hes)signaling pathway.Methods Sixty SPF grade SD male rats were randomly separated into Normal group,Model group,low-dose RZ group(RZ-L group,3 mg/kg RZ),high-dose RZ group(RZ-H group,6 mg/kg RZ)and high-dose RZ+Notch-1 activator Jagged1 group(RZ-H+Jagged1 group,6 mg/kg RZ+0.67 mg/kg Jagged1),with 12 rats in each group.A burn sepsis model was prepared by establishing a 20%total surface area(TBSA)third-degree burn(burn)model on the back of rats,followed by injection of Pseudomonas aeruginosa.HE staining was applied to observe rat ileum tissue's pathological changes and assess intestinal mucosal damage score(Chiu's score).ELISA method was used to detect the levels of serum endotoxin,D-lactate,diamine oxidase(DAO),interleukin(IL-6),tumor necrosis factor-α(TNF-α)and myeloperoxidase(MPO)in rats.RT-qPCR method was applied to detect the expression of Notch-1 and Hes mRNA in rat ileum tissue,and Western Blot was used to detect the expression of Notch-1/Hes signaling pathway-related proteins in rat ileum tissue.Results Compared with the Normal group,the intestinal mucosal injury score(5.30±0.48 vs 1.00±0.52),serum endotoxin(135.69±16.24 pg/ml vs 62.48±3.23 pg/ml),D-lactate(1403.58±68.97 pg/ml vs 752.06±25.29 pg/ml)and DAO levels(137.55±12.37 pg/ml vs 58.52±4.43 pg/ml),ileal tissue IL-6(186.45±16.37 ng/ml vs 21.32±3.66 ng/ml),TNF-α(163.37±11.40 ng/ml vs 15.52±1.03 ng/ml)and MPO levels(8.94±0.92 U/ml vs 2.35±0.33 U/ml),Notch-1 mRNA(1.86±0.19 vs 1.00±0.10)and protein(0.79±0.08 vs 0.21±0.02),Hes-1 mRNA(2.13±0.21 vs 1.00±0.12)and protein(0.88±0.09,0.32±0.03)expression levels in the Model group were greatly increased,and the differences were statistically significant(t=14.294~47.368,all P<0.05).Compared with the Model group,the corresponding indicators of the RZ-L and RZ-H groups showed opposite changes,and the differences were statistically significant(tRZ-L=5.650~21.448,tRZ-H=4.435~42.403,all P<0.05).The Notch-1 activator Jagged1 weakened the therapeutic effect of RZ on intestinal injury in burn sepsis rats.Conclusion RZ may alleviate intestinal injury in burn sepsis model rats by inhibiting the Notch-1/Hes signaling pathway.
2.Preliminary clinical study of a novel FAP-targeted PET tracer 64Cu-FAPI-XT117 in malignant solid tumors: a comparative study with 18F-FDG
Xi HE ; Meijuan ZHOU ; Peng HOU ; Kaixiang ZHONG ; Youcai LI ; Jie LYU ; Miao KE ; Ruiyue ZHAO ; Shaoyu LIU ; Yimin FU ; Huizhen ZHONG ; Xinlu WANG
Chinese Journal of Nuclear Medicine and Molecular Imaging 2025;45(12):708-713
Objective:To systematically evaluate the safety and efficacy of the novel fibroblast activation protein (FAP)-targeted tracer 64Cu-FAP inhibitor (FAPI)-XT117 in patients with malignant solid tumors, and to compare with 18F-FDG. Methods:This self-controlled study was conducted on fifteen patients (8 males, 7 females; age (60 ±9) years) with malignant solid tumors from the First Affiliated Hospital of Guangzhou Medical University between July 2023 and December 2023. Each subject underwent 64Cu-FAPI-XT117 PET/CT at 30, 60, and 120min post-injection and was assigned to three dose cohorts (111MBq, 148MBq, and 185MBq; 5 patients in each cohort), and safety assessments were conducted within 24h after injection. In addition, all patients underwent 18F-FDG PET/CT at 60min post-injection. Time-activity curves were generated for 64Cu-FAPI-XT117, and the dosimetry was calculated. Image quality was evaluated using a 5-point Likert scale, and the optimal injected activity and imaging time point were determined. The paired t test was used to compare differences of the lesion detection count and SUV max between 64Cu-FAPI-XT117 and 18F-FDG PET/CT. Results:64Cu-FAPI-XT117 was well tolerated, with no adverse events reported. Time-activity curves of 68Ga-FAPI-XT117 revealed prominent uptake in the uterus, while the background activity in other organs remained low, with the whole-body effective dose of (0.0084±0.0021)mSv/MBq. The optimal imaging time point for 64Cu-FAPI-XT117 PET/CT was 60min post-injection, with an optimal administered activity of 111MBq. Compared with 18F-FDG, 64Cu-FAPI-XT117 demonstrated significantly higher uptake and more lesions in lymph-node metastases (SUV max: 8.6±3.8 vs 15.3±6.8, t=2.33, P=0.048; number of lesions: 8.3±5.4 vs 15.0±6.4; t=4.21, P=0.003) and distant metastases (SUV max: 11.8±3.7 vs 20.9±7.2, t=3.66, P=0.022; number of lesions: 7.0±3.2 vs 12.4±3.7, t=2.86, P=0.046). Conclusions:64Cu-FAPI-XT117 PET/CT is well tolerated in patients with solid tumors, with a controllable radiation risk. Moreover, it outperforms 18F-FDG PET/CT in the assessment of metastases.

5.Expert consensus on limb management of patients with transvenous temporary cardiac pacing
Radioactive Interventional Nursing Professional Committee of Chinese Nursing Association ; Huafen LIU ; Jiali ZHOU ; Zheng HUANG ; Zhixia ZHANG ; Jingyu LIANG ; Zhongxiang CAI ; Fuhong CHEN ; Yunying ZHOU ; Yunyan XIANYU ; Lin YAN ; Huidan YU ; Huizhen PENG ; Jian ZHU ; Yuan TIAN ; Yan ZHANG ; Hejun JIANG ; Su ZHANG
Chinese Journal of Nursing 2024;59(13):1581-1583
Objective To form the expert consensus on the limb management of patients with transvenous temporary cardiac pacing,standardize the limb management of patients with transvenous temporary cardiac pacing,and reduce complications related to the limb.Methods Using evidence-based methods,the evidence in this field was searched,evaluated and summarized,and relevant recommendations and research conclusions were extracted and classified by the level of evidence quality,and then the first draft of the consensus was formed.From December 2023 to January 2024,through 2 rounds of expert consultation and 4 rounds of expert meetings,the content was adjusted and the consensus was reached.Results Totally 16 experts participated in the consultation.The positive coefficient is 100%;the authoritative coefficient is 0.847 and 0.836;the average value of each index is more than>3.8;the coefficient of variation is less than 0.21.The Kendall's harmony coefficient of the 2 rounds of expert consultation is 0.372 and 0.314,respectively,which were statistically significant.The consensus covers the preoperative,intraoperative and postoperative on limb management of patients with transvenous temporary cardiac pacing.Totally 11 themes were involved,including the preoperative preparation,position and catheter fixation in operation,position and catheter fixation in postoperative,activity,turn and transfer,duty shift on limb,nursing care after withdrawal of the catheter,prevention of deep vein thrombosis of the operative limb and prevent infection.Conclusion The consensus is highly scientific,and it is helpful to standardize the limb management of patients with transvenous temporary cardiac pacing.
6.Effect of glycosaminoglycans with different degrees of sulfation on chondrogenesis.
Wen ZHENG ; Ming-Xiang CAI ; Huizhen PENG ; Minyi LIU ; Xiangning LIU
West China Journal of Stomatology 2023;41(4):395-404
OBJECTIVES:
This study aims to investigate the effects and mechanisms of chondroitin sulfate (CS), dermatan sulfate (DS), and heparin (HEP) on chondrogenesis of murine chondrogenic cell line (ATDC5) cells and the maintenance of murine articular cartilage in vitro.
METHODS:
ATDC5 and articular cartilage tissue explant were cultured in the medium containing different sulfated glycosaminoglycans. Cell proliferation, differentiation, cartilage formation, and mechanism were observed using cell proliferation assay, Alcian blue staining, real-time quantitative polymerase chain reaction (RT-qPCR), and Western blot, respectively.
RESULTS:
Results showed that HEP and DS primarily activated the bone morphogenetic protein (BMP) signal pathway, while CS primarily activated the protein kinase B (AKT) signal pathway, further promoted ATDC5 cell proliferation and matrix production, and increased Sox9, Col2a1, and Aggrecan expression.
CONCLUSIONS
This study investigated the differences and mechanisms of different sulfated glycosaminoglycans in chondrogenesis and cartilage homeostasis maintenance. HEP promotes cartilage formation and maintains the normal state of cartilage tissue in vitro, while CS plays a more effective role in the regeneration of damaged cartilage tissue.

8.Application research of standardized communication model
Huiling ZHANG ; Panpan WANG ; Huizhen PENG ; Shanshan LIU ; Zhenxiang ZHANG
Chinese Journal of Practical Nursing 2015;(25):1945-1948
Ensuring the safety of patients is the the duty of medical workers. Nursing safety is the key factor to reflect the quality of nursing service, which is closely related to patient safety. The effective communication between physicians and nurses is a powerful guarantee for the safety of patients. The positive effect of SBAR communication model in clinical communication has been validated in many aspects, which gradually becomes an important communication model. Now reviews the origin, connotation, characteristics and application status of SBAR communication model, then put forward the matters needing attention when using the model, in order to provide theoretical reference for clinical application.
9.Triglycerides and ratio of triglycerides to high-density lipoprotein cholesterol are better than liver enzymes to identify insulin resistance in urban middle-aged and older non-obese Chinese without diabetes.
Yu SUN ; Wenjuan LI ; Xinguo HOU ; Chuan WANG ; Chengqiao LI ; Xiuping ZHANG ; Weifang YANG ; Zeqiang MA ; Weiqing WANG ; Guang NING ; Huizhen ZHENG ; Aixia MA ; Jun SONG ; Peng LIN ; Kai LIANG ; Fuqiang LIU ; Lei GONG ; Meijian WANG ; Juan XIAO ; Fei YAN ; Junpeng YANG ; Lingshu WANG ; Meng TIAN ; Jidong LIU ; Ruxing ZHAO ; Ping ZHU ; Li CHEN
Chinese Medical Journal 2014;127(10):1858-1862
BACKGROUNDInsulin resistance (IR) plays an important pathophysiological role in the development of diabetes, dyslipidemia, hypertension, and cardiovascular disease. Moreover, IR can occur even in non-obese people without diabetes. However, direct detection of IR is complicated. In order to find a simple surrogate marker of IR early in non-obese people, we investigate the association of commonly-used biochemical markers (liver enzymes and lipid profiles) with IR in urban middle-aged and older non-obese Chinese without diabetes.
METHODSThis cross-sectional study included 1 987 subjects (1 473 women). Fasting blood samples were collected for measurement of glucose, insulin, liver enzymes, lipid profiles and creatinine. Subjects whose homeostasis model of assessment-IR (HOMA-IR) index values exceeded the 75th percentile (2.67 for women and 2.48 for men) of the population were considered to have IR. The area under the receiver operating characteristic curve (ROC) was used to compare the power of potential markers in identifying IR.
RESULTSTriglycerides (TG) and ratio of TG to high-density lipoprotein cholesterol (TG/HDL-C) discriminated IR better than other indexes for both sexes; areas under the receiver operating characteristic (ROC) curves (AUC) values were 0.770 (95% confidence interval 0.733-0.807) and 0.772 (0.736-0.809), respectively, for women and 0.754 (0.664-0.844) and 0.756 (0.672-0.840), respectively, for men. To identify IR, the optimal cut-offs for TG and TG/HDL-C ratio were 1.315 mmol/L (sensitivity 74.3%, specificity 71.0%) and 0.873 (sensitivity 70.1%, specificity 73.4%), respectively, for women, and 1.275 mmol/L (sensitivity 66.7%, specificity 74.4%) and 0.812 (sensitivity 75.8%, specificity 69.2%), respectively, for men.
CONCLUSIONTG and TG/HDL-C ratio could be used to identify IR in urban middle-aged and older non-obese Chinese without diabetes.

10.The self-directed learning readiness status and influencing factors of practice nursing students
Huizhen PENG ; Jing CHEN ; Zhenxiang ZHANG
Chinese Journal of Practical Nursing 2014;30(28):71-74
Objective To provide basis for clinical teaching methods and course system,this article analyzed practice nursing students self-directed learning readiness status and its influencing factors.Methods The report surveyed a total of 240 nursing students in Zhengzhou University,the Peking Union Medical College by using the general information questionnaire,the Chinese version of Nursing SelfDirected Learning Readiness Scale and The Questionnaire of Clinical Teaching.The total score of the practice nursing students' self-directed learning readiness was obtained on the basis of quantitative analysis,and in this paper,the development and research status had been summarized through document analysis.Results The total score of the practice nursing students' self-directed learning readiness was (116.59±21.79) scores.The influencing factors of practice nursing students' self-directed learning readiness included:whether the students like nursing major,whether perception learning difficulties,whether having the experience of group learning,and the satisfaction to clinical teachers,curriculum system optimization.Conclusions Currently practice nursing students self-learning readiness is relatively low and have many influencing factors.A targeted training should be taken during the clinical teaching and the course system should be optimized to improve the practice nursing students' self-directed learning readiness.
